Chromium: The Glucose Connection

So, what does chromium actually do? Its primary role comes into play with insulin, the hormone responsible for regulating blood sugar levels. You see, chromium enhances insulin's action—think of it as a trusty sidekick that helps ensure glucose from your bloodstream zips right into your cells where it belongs.

Why is this so important, you ask? Without sufficient chromium, your cells might not pay attention to insulin's cues, leading to potential issues with blood sugar management. Picture this: you’ve just eaten a delicious meal, and your body’s looking for a way to process the incoming glucose. Without the right amount of chromium, your cells might leave insulin hanging, leading to increased blood sugar levels. Not ideal, right?

The Importance of Insulin Sensitivity

Here’s where the rubber meets the road. Adequate levels of chromium can significantly improve insulin sensitivity. This means your body becomes better at using insulin to transport glucose—a vital mechanism for energy production. Think of chromium as the key that opens the door to your cells, allowing glucose to enter and do its job!

If you or someone you know is dealing with insulin resistance or type 2 diabetes, ensuring sufficient chromium intake could make a world of difference. It’s not a magic bullet, but it certainly works in your favor when paired with a sensible diet and regular physical activity.

How to Get Your Chromium Fix

You might be wondering, how do I make sure I’m getting enough chromium? Luckily, it’s found in a variety of foods! Whole grains, meat, fruits, vegetables, and particular spices like cinnamon are great sources. Including these in your diet can help maintain those chromium levels, ensuring your body runs smoothly.
